Annulation, alkynes with Fischer carbenes

A variety of annulations leading to ring systems other than benzenes can be isolated from reactions of Fischer carbenes. Cyclopentenone derivatives are formed from a reaction of Z-6-amino-Q ,jS-unsaturated chromium carbenes with alkynes (Scheme 66). In contrast, -B-amino-Q, /3-unsaturated chromium carbenes reacts with alkynes to give cyclopentadienes (Scheme 67). [Pg.3230]

In almost all situations the reactions of Fischer carbene complexes of chromium with alkynes lead to the formation of six-membered ring products, but on several occasions five-membered ring annulated products have been observed as minor products or as major products if the formation of six-membered rings is blocked. In an early report by Ddtz, the reaction of the 2,6-dimethylphenyl complex (209) was observed to react with diphenylacetylene to give the complexed and uncomplexed indenes (210) and... [Pg.1090]

A comprehensive treatment of the benzannulation of Fischer carbene complexes with alkynes is not possible in this review, and thus instead the material presented here will hopefully serve to give the reader an overview of its scope and limitations. The first report of this reaction was in 1975 by Dotz in which he describes the formation of the naphthol chromium tricarbonyl complex (236) from the reaction of the phenyl chromium complex (la) with diphenylacetylene. In the intervening years over 100 papers have been published describing various aspects of this reaction.The reaction of the generic cartene complex (233 Scheme 34) with alkynes will serve to focus the organization of the scope and limitations of the benzaimulation reaction. The issues to be considered are (i) the regioselectivity with unsymmetri-cal alkynes (ii) possible mechanisms (iii) applications in natural product syntheses (iv) the effect of substitution on the aryl or alkenyl substituent of the carbene carbon (v) functionality on the alkyne (vi) effects of the solvent and the concentration of the alkyne (vii) tandem applications with other reactions of carbene complexes (viii) reactions where aromatization is blocked (cyclohexadienone annulation) (ix) annulation of aryl versus alkenyl carbene complexes (x) the effect of the ligands L on the metal (xi) the effect of the ancilliary substituent RX and (xii) reactions with —C X functionality. [Pg.1093]
